理财宝

首页 > 理财百科

理财百科

css怎么设置滚动条

2025-03-16 18:54:29 理财百科

在网页设计中,滚动条是一个不可或缺的元素,它允许用户在内容超出视口范围时进行滚动浏览。CSS提供了丰富的属性来定制滚动条的外观和行为。以下是如何使用CSS设置滚动条的详细步骤和技巧。

一、基本滚动条样式

1.使用::-wekit-scrollar系列属性来设置滚动条的宽度、轨道和滑块的样式。

2.::-wekit-scrollar-width:设置滚动条的宽度。

3.::-wekit-scrollar-track:设置滚动轨道的样式。

4.::-wekit-scrollar-thum:设置滚动滑块的样式。

二、自定义滚动条颜色

1.通过::-wekit-scrollar-thum的ackground属性来设置滑块的颜色。 2.使用CSS颜色值,如#ff0000来指定颜色。

三、隐藏滚动条

1.如果不需要滚动条显示,可以使用overflow:hidden

来隐藏滚动条。

2.对于某些浏览器,可以使用overflow-y:hidden

来隐藏垂直滚动条。

四、滚动条滑块样式

1.使用::-wekit-scrollar-thum的order-radius属性来设置滑块的圆角。 2.使用::-wekit-scrollar-thum的order属性来设置滑块的边框。

五、滚动条轨道样式

1.使用::-wekit-scrollar-track的ackground属性来设置轨道的背景颜色。 2.使用::-wekit-scrollar-track的order-radius属性来设置轨道的圆角。

六、滚动条动画效果

1.使用scroll-ehavior属性来设置滚动条的平滑滚动效果。 2.smooth值可以使滚动条在滚动时平滑过渡。

七、兼容性处理

1.由于不同浏览器的兼容性问题,可能需要使用不同的前缀来确保样式生效。 2.使用工具如Autorefixer来自动添加浏览器前缀。

八、响应式设计

1.使用媒体查询来根据不同的屏幕尺寸调整滚动条样式。 2.@media规则可以帮助实现响应式滚动条设计。

九、实际应用

1.在实际项目中,可以根据页面内容和设计需求来调整滚动条样式。 2.考虑到用户体验,滚动条的样式应与整体页面风格保持一致。

十、注意事项

1.过于复杂的滚动条样式可能会影响页面的性能。 2.在设计滚动条时,应确保其功能性和美观性之间的平衡。

通过以上步骤,你可以轻松地使用CSS来设置和自定义滚动条。掌握这些技巧不仅能够提升网页的视觉效果,还能增强用户体验。记住,合理的滚动条设计可以让你的网页更加专业和用户友好。